About the team
BandLab Technologies is a collective of global music technology companies built around one idea: that there should be no barriers to making and sharing music. Our brands - BandLab, Cakewalk, ReverbNation, and Airbit — serve creators at every stage of their journey, from first ideas to professional release. Together, they reach hundreds of millions of musicians, producers, and fans around the world.
We're headquartered in Singapore and part of Caldecott Music Group. Our communications team is small, senior, and close to the work, sitting at the intersection of brand, product, and culture, and responsible for helping people understand what we’re building.
About the role
The Brand Communications Manager will be a core part of the team, developing and executing external communications plans that help BandLab Technologies and its brands show up clearly across launches, campaigns, product releases, and brand storytelling.
We’re looking for someone who can hold multiple projects without losing the thread, build real press relationships, and find compelling angles in work that doesn’t always come with a ready-made headline. You’ll bring a practical sense of how to turn brand activity, product updates, and campaign ideas into timely press stories that support the company’s broader communications priorities.
This role needs equal parts strategic thinking and hands-on execution. Clear writing, sound judgment, and genuine curiosity about the music and creator landscape will take you far here.
We want someone who is genuinely plugged into music culture, not because the job requires it, but because they can't help it. You follow the artists, the platforms, the labels, and the debates. That kind of embedded knowledge is hard to fake and impossible to teach, and it's what separates communications that feel alive from communications that just tick a box.
This role is based at our Singapore HQ with a minimum of three days on-site per week. Early mornings, nights, and weekends will occasionally be part of the job — that's the nature of communications work and we're upfront about it.

You'll contribute across a broad range of communications work, from external campaigns and brand storytelling to corporate moments and day-to-day press. Key responsibilities include:
- Collaborate closely with internal teams to develop communications plans for brand campaigns, product releases, and company initiatives that require brand or press support.
- Build and maintain a strong network of press relationships across corporate, trade, creator, and cultural outlets globally.
- Manage day-to-day press activity across internal teams and external agency partners, including media lists, outreach, follow-ups, coverage tracking, reporting, and next steps.
- Execute communications activity for our brands, working hand-in-hand across multiple internal teams.
- Draft and manage press materials and PR plans for launches and campaigns, including press releases, fact sheets, and written assets that represent us well.
- Support corporate communications efforts including award submissions and industry recognition opportunities.
- Assist with brand reputation and crisis response by monitoring coverage, tracking issues, and escalating what matters.
- Provide on-the-ground support for internal and industry events as needed.
- Identify non-traditional coverage opportunities, including podcasts, newsletters, and the creator-led channels where our audience actually lives.
- Work with social and digital teams to extend earned media impact beyond the press hit.
